Ingredients and Preparation

Mexican yellow rice is made with a few simple ingredients, including rice, annatto seeds, chicken or vegetable broth, and spices. The annatto seeds, also known as achiote, are the key to the dish’s vibrant yellow color and distinct flavor.

To prepare Mexican yellow rice, you will need the following ingredients:

– 2 cups of long-grain rice

– 1 cup of annatto seeds

– 4 cups of chicken or vegetable broth

– 1 large onion, finely chopped

– 2 cloves of garlic, minced

– 1 teaspoon of salt

– 1/2 teaspoon of black pepper

– 1/2 teaspoon of cumin

– 1/4 teaspoon of oregano

– 2 tablespoons of vegetable oil

Here’s a step-by-step guide to making Mexican yellow rice:

1. Rinse the rice under cold water until the water runs clear.

2. In a large pot, heat the vegetable oil over medium heat. Add the chopped onion and cook until it’s translucent.

3. Add the minced garlic and cook for another minute.

4. Add the annatto seeds and cook for a few minutes until they release their aroma.

5. Pour in the rice and stir to coat it with the oil and spices.

6. Add the chicken or vegetable broth, salt, black pepper, cumin, and oregano. Bring the mixture to a boil.

7. Reduce the heat to low, cover the pot, and let the rice simmer for about 20 minutes, or until the liquid is absorbed.

8. Fluff the rice with a fork and serve hot.
